Veterinary Surgeon - Part-Time - 25.5 hours

Salary up to £32,000 DOE

Returning to Practice or Need Flexibility Around the School Run?

Whether you're earlier on in your career or a vet returning after time away, we understand how important it is to find a supportive and welcoming team-somewhere that helps you rebuild confidence and grow at your own pace.

At Oval Pet Centre, we offer just that: a nurturing environment where you can refresh your skills, gain hands-on experience, and develop your career in a way that works for you.

What Makes This Role Ideal for You?

A Supportive, Experienced Team - Work alongside 4 full-time vets, 5 RVNs, and 12 dedicated support staff, all committed to helping you feel at home-whether you're returning to practice or just starting out.

Flexible Working Patterns - This role offers up to 25.5 hours per week, including just 1 full Saturday per month, and no out-of-hours. Need to work around the school run? No problem-we're happy to explore flexible options that suit your lifestyle.

Modern, Well-Equipped Facilities - Including Idexx blood machines, urinalysis, digital dental X-ray (plus well equipped Dental Suite), ultrasound, and a full suite of diagnostics.

A Diverse, Inclusive Team Culture - We value collaboration, open communication, and creating a space where everyone feels they belong.

Prime Location - Just 20 minutes from Central London with fantastic transport links.

Returning to Practice? We've Got You.

Coming back after a break can feel daunting-we get it. Whether you need hands-on refresher training, mentorship, or just time to rebuild confidence, we'll tailor your experience to ensure you feel supported every step of the way.

Because our employees matter

We recognise that our people are fundamental to the success of our business. Investing in our people, premises and processes is at the heart of what we do. In addition to a competitive base salary, you will benefit from -

Work-life balance

6.6 weeks annual leave, inclusive of bank holidays

Additional holiday entitlement for your birthday

Wellbeing

Private Medical Insurance

Employee Assistance Programme: 24/7 confidential helpline

Enhanced family-friendly policies, including maternity/paternity/adoption/shared parental and surrogacy pay

Initiatives focused on colleague wellbeing

Development

£1250 CPD allowance with 16 hours paid CPD leave pro rata

Certificate support

Learning and development opportunities via the IVC Evidensia Academy

Access to Vetlexicon - our online encyclopaedia provider

All our Vets & Nurses can apply for research funding

All our Vets get £1250 per annum to spend via our Care Fund

Infection Prevention and Control Programme

Quality Improvement Programme

Professional Memberships

BVA membership

VDS cover

Colleague Benefits

Company pension scheme. IVC Evidensia will make a contribution as well

Supporting a greener commute to work with a Cycle to Work scheme and Green Cars Scheme, subject to eligibility criteria

Voluntary benefits: we give you the flexibility to choose from a range of voluntary benefits to suit you

Access to discounts/cashback with hundreds of participating retailers

Discounted treatment for your own pets at an IVC Evidensia practice
